This commit is contained in:
zhouwentao 2025-05-08 21:40:44 +08:00
parent 55ec8cd23a
commit 3c243ad5a6
1 changed files with 12 additions and 13 deletions

View File

@ -266,19 +266,18 @@ public class YxCalculationMajorServiceImpl extends ServiceImpl<YxCalculationMajo
* @param recommendMajorList * @param recommendMajorList
*/ */
private static void convertRecommendMajorListToNull(List<RecommendMajorDTO> recommendMajorList) { private static void convertRecommendMajorListToNull(List<RecommendMajorDTO> recommendMajorList) {
List<String> rulesEnrollProbabilityList = Arrays.asList("文*0.8+文*0.5", "文*0.7+文*0.75","文*0.6+专*1","文*0.5+专*1.25"); // List<String> rulesEnrollProbabilityList = Arrays.asList("文*0.8+文*0.5", "文*0.7+文*0.75","文*0.6+专*1","文*0.5+专*1.25");
List<String> rulesEnrollProbabilitySxList = Arrays.asList("文7专3","专过文排","文8专2","文6专4","文5专5"); // List<String> rulesEnrollProbabilitySxList = Arrays.asList("文7专3","专过文排","文8专2","文6专4","文5专5");
recommendMajorList.forEach(r->{ // recommendMajorList.forEach(r->{
// r.setPlanNum(null); //// r.setPlanNum(null);
//非体育非专科 // //非体育非专科
if(!r.getMajorType().equals("体育类") && !r.getBatch().equals("高职高专")){ // if(!r.getMajorType().equals("体育类") && !r.getBatch().equals("高职高专")){
if (rulesEnrollProbabilitySxList.contains(r.getRulesEnrollProbabilitySx())) { // if (rulesEnrollProbabilitySxList.contains(r.getRulesEnrollProbabilitySx())) {
}else if(!rulesEnrollProbabilityList.contains(r.getRulesEnrollProbability())){ // }else if(!rulesEnrollProbabilityList.contains(r.getRulesEnrollProbability())){
r.setRulesEnrollProbability(null); // r.setRulesEnrollProbability(null);
} // }
} // }
// });
});
} }
@Override @Override